Transporter 卡在"正在验证APP-正在通过App Store进行认证..."

2,015 阅读1分钟

问题

在首次使用Transporter上传App到App Store时,有可能会出现下图所示状态,长时间卡在"正在验证APP-正在通过App Store进行认证..."。

原因

Transporter在首次使用时,需要下载一些缓存文件,目录为/Users/userName/Library/Caches/com.apple.amp.itmstransporter,如果网络不给力,会导致耗时很久。

解决方案

直接找其他人已经下载好的缓存文件,替换之。

  1. Github 找到 com.apple.amp.itmstransporter.zip,下载下来。
  2. 解压替换到本机,编辑文件 obr/2.0.0/repository.xml,将里面的「mars」字段替换为本机用户名。